Comprehending the Fundamentals of Accounting
Although several local business owners may check out accounting as a tiresome task, understanding its basics is important for keeping financial health. Bookkeeping entails systematically recording financial purchases, which lays the foundation for informed decision-making. At its core, it encompasses monitoring income, expenditures, liabilities, and properties. By vigilantly keeping these documents, small company owners can acquire understandings into their monetary efficiency and money flow.
In addition, grasping the fundamentals of bookkeeping assists in getting ready for tax obligation commitments and making certain conformity with guidelines. Knowledge with financial statements, such as income statements and annual report, allows entrepreneur to analyze success and economic security (Bookkeeper Calgary). Carrying out effective accounting methods can lead to better budgeting and forecasting, eventually adding to lasting success. Subsequently, investing time in understanding bookkeeping fundamentals furnishes local business proprietors with the necessary tools to navigate their economic landscape successfully, inevitably boosting their overall organization acumen
The Financial Medical Examination: Why Accurate Records Matter
Accurate monetary documents work as the backbone of a small company's monetary wellness. They offer a clear photo of a company's income, expenditures, and general earnings. By preserving exact documents, entrepreneur can identify patterns, take care of capital, and make informed choices. Errors in financial documentation can bring about expensive errors, misinformed methods, and potential legal concerns.
Regular financial checkup, helped with by a skilled bookkeeper, guarantee that discrepancies are addressed immediately, cultivating self-confidence among stakeholders. Additionally, precise records are necessary for tax prep work, assisting prevent penalties and maximizing reductions.
Reliable economic information can enhance a service's credibility with lenders and capitalists, paving the method for future development opportunities. Ultimately, prioritizing precise record-keeping not just safeguards a service's existing standing yet likewise lays the groundwork for sustainable success.

Tax Obligation Conformity and Prep Work: Maintaining You Enlightened
A strong economic strategy not just incorporates budgeting and projecting yet additionally prolongs to tax obligation conformity and preparation. For small companies, comprehending tax obligations is important to prevent charges and ensure economic wellness. A bookkeeper plays a necessary function in this process by maintaining accurate documents of earnings, expenses, and reductions, which aids in precise tax obligation filings. They stay upgraded on tax laws and laws, ensuring the business follow neighborhood, state, and federal needs.
Furthermore, bookkeepers aid determine tax-saving opportunities, suggesting on allowable deductions and credits that can positively affect the bottom line (Best Bookkeeping Calgary). By preparing income tax return and handling due dates, they reduce stress and anxiety for company owner, allowing them to concentrate on operations. With their expertise, tiny businesses continue to be notified concerning their tax standing, cultivating a positive approach to financial administration and long-lasting success

Can an Accountant Assist With Pay-roll Handling?
Yes, an accountant can help with pay-roll handling. They take care of worker documents, determine earnings, and guarantee exact tax obligation reductions, helping services keep conformity and enhance payroll operations efficiently, consequently minimizing the administrative problem on owners.
What Software Tools Do Bookkeepers Commonly Use?
Bookkeepers generally make use of software application tools such as copyright, Xero, FreshBooks, and Sage. These platforms help with accounting jobs, enhance economic coverage, and boost overall effectiveness, enabling accountants to take care of monetary documents properly for their customers.
